Thornton Garber was born in 1841 in Washington County, Pennsylvania, United States of America, the child of Jacob Garber And Elizabeth Mcginnis Garber. In 1920, Thornton Garber resided in Waynesburg, Greene, Pennsylvania, USA. Thornton Garber married Margaret Garber, and had children including Alice Duke, Francis Marion Garber, Hester E Miller, Hiram Lawrence Garber, James Madison Garber, Julia Ann Ramella, Nancy Thomas. Thornton Garber passed away in 1920 in Franklin Township, Greene County, Pennsylvania, United States of America.
